Appium inspector for mac

You will not be able to test ios apps on a locally hosted server, because appium relies on os xonly libraries to support ios testing. A graphical interface for the appium server to set options, startstop the server, see logs, etc. Detailed steps to setup mobile automation environment in your mac. You can use this inspector for both android and ios apps for ios apps, you would need a mac uiautomatorviewerandroid. Aug 26, 2017 how to setup appium in mac for automating ios 10 and above. How to automate android mobile application using appium. Dec 16, 2015 what we were asking today was, do appium users need a mac to test ios devices with appium. Check out the example which will control the calculator app. A valid device type is required in the capabilities list 33 please help me in configuring appium inspector thanks in advance. Appium python course learn to automate ios and android mobile applications. Development of this driver happens at the appium mac driver, and relies on a native os x binary called appiumformac. It is considered as a combination of a few appiumrelated tools including graphical interface for the appium server. You can save this desired capability for next time for quick.

From an appium beginners perspective if you want to write test scripts with appium, you would need 2 things. Development of this driver happens at the appiummacdriver, and relies on a native os x binary called appiumformac. Nov 12, 2016 after a couple of seconds, you can click on the button with the icon, which will open up the appium inspector. How to extract xpath from app using macaca inspector. Appium is a rising star in the mobile test automation landscape. Nowadays, mobile apps are always in our life and most of the users are using mobile apps instead of web application or websites. Appium inspector also makes finding locators an easy task. Jun 07, 20 the steps to use appium inspector are as below, initially download the appium. Appium inspector can be used for local ui elements of a mobile application. Aug 02, 2017 appium inspector inspect mobile elements august 2, 2017 by anish 4 comments this article is a continuation of our previous one on appium desktop inspector, where you learned about how to connect appium desktop inspector to your mobile device. Configuring your windows mac linux and android device for android native test execution. Inspector that you can use to look at your apps elements.

Appium s desktop app supports os x, windows and linux appium desktop for osx, windows and linux were open for discussion and would love to hear your voice in the conversation about the future of mobile apps testing. Uiautomatorviewer is a gui tool to scan and analyze the ui components of an android application. Appium server and inspector in desktop guis for mac, windows, and linux. How to setup and automate ios mobile application using appium in mac. Our appium inspector tutorial series helps you learn the process of.

At this point, the app will be installed and launched on your device. In the case of ios, appium itself provides an inspector which helps users. After a couple of seconds, you can click on the button with the icon, which will open up the appium inspector. Appium desktop is an open source app for mac, windows, and linux which gives you the power of the appium automation server in a beautiful and flexible ui. Hi friends, in this video, will see following things about latest version of appium desktop setup for ios latest version 10. It can be used to manage an appium server and it comes with appium inspector bundled. Macaca inspector for apple mac appium inspector is not great in helping us to inspect the mobile elements in the ios 9. Mobile web apps are web apps access by browsers like chrome or safari. Moreover, the appium desktop gives you the power of the appium automation server in a flexible ui. Appium desktop helps to create easy test scripts, set up a quick appium test server, and even set up the appium environment with appium desktop installation. In this article, i will explain to you how to automate ios mobile apps by using appium and java. Much like selenium ide, appium too provides a record and playback tool called inspector. Appium is an open source automation tool to test native, webview and hybrid application in ios and android devices.

Can any one please help me out my problem, here in my case i am trying to launch appium inspector on mac os,but getting error message. Instead download and install the appium desktop application and use the appium desktop inspector functionality. After providing the desired capabilities in appium inspector, you can start the session. The following steps can be used to install the appium desktop. Sep 12, 2019 now you know how to setup appium on mac and in the previous blogs in this series we explained how to write the test script and start appium server. In the next blog we will learn how to use appium inspector to identify elements in an app. Actually appium is not fully supported for windows platform. This tool can generate a test code by simply navigating around in mobile application a pretty handy feature we must say. While ios and android remain the most popular use case for appium, it is also possible to use appium to automate a host of other platforms, including windows and mac desktop. Appium inspector is a great tool to extract elements from android and ios both.

Setup appium on mac os and inspect iphone apps qavalidation. Understanding appium desktop for test automation einfochips. Now you know how to setup appium on mac and in the previous blogs in this series we explained how to write the test script and start appium server. Configuring your windowsmaclinux and android device for android native test execution. Apr 30, 2018 setup appium on mac os and inspect iphone apps by sunilpatro1985 published april 30, 2018 updated october 11, 2018 in this post, we will see how we can setup appium on macos to inspect iphone or ios apps. If you build it yourself, you can change this value in appiumformacappdelegate.

Appium supports automated tests on mac os x and can be used with native, web, and hybrid mobile apps. Appium desktop comes with an application element inspector which we will get to later in this appium tutorial. The latest version of appium gui appium desktop comes with an inspector. Using a project called appium for mac appium can automate native macos apps. Setting up appium environment in mac os x free software. This is another important feature in appium desktop inspector which you will not find in uiautomatorviewer. What we were asking today was, do appium users need a mac to test ios devices with appium. Hybrid apps are a wrapper around webview, a native control that interacts with webview. Appium desktop is an app for mac, windows, and linux which gives you the power of the appium automation server in a beautiful and flexible ui. Setting up appium environment in mac os x by admin published july 9, 2016 updated august 24, 2017 you can follow below steps to set up the appium environment in mac os x. Inspect the mobile application element using appium inspector with a mac machine.

Appium inspector tutorial part 1 automationtestinghub. Appium inspector is a combination of the appium server itself and the inspector, which is designed to help you discover all the visible elements of. This is useful in locating elements when an app installed in real device. Appium inspector not required for mac since you can use appiumdesktop with an already built in inspector.

With uiautomatorviewer you can inspect the ui of an android application to find out the hierarchy and view different. Jun 30, 2017 hi friends, in this video, will see following things about latest version of appium desktop setup for ios latest version 10. When i started to search online on how to install and use appium, all of the info was spread out in different articles, so i decided to make a type of handbook for setting up and using appium quickly on a new machine in this case mac, as well as for keeping in place various appium methods that help me out with elements that are difficult to address. The fellows at appium have mentioned that while the inspector works well for ios, there are some problem areas with it in android on appium at the moment. Its a brand new app for mac, windows, and linux called appium desktop. How to find locators using appium inspector youtube. Unable to inspect element from appium inspector for android. In mac appium inspector for android application shown some.

Appium installation full setup on mac for real device ios. While ios and android remain the most popular use case for appium, it is also possible to use appium to automate a host of other platforms, including windows and mac desktop applications. Appium concepts with mac os x national initiative for. This blog posting helps to extract xpath from app using macaca inspector, so you can inspect the mobile elements of native, hybrid and mobile web specific mobileweb elements using the open source utility of macaca inspector, which is an perfect alternative for appium inspector in. Inspect element using appium desktop pcloudy documentation.

How to setup appium in mac for automating ios 10 and above. There are many different tools that help you inspect elements in mobile apps. Appium desktop is an open source app for mac, windows, and linux which gives you the power of appium automation server in a flexible ui. As long as there is an open way to interact with a system, a driver can be written for it, and included in appium. Appium desktop inspector shows you xpath of the elements where both resourceid and contentdesc properties are blank. Appium has beta support for automation of os x desktop applications. Oct 11, 2017 when i started to search online on how to install and use appium, all of the info was spread out in different articles, so i decided to make a type of handbook for setting up and using appium quickly on a new machine in this case mac, as well as for keeping in place various appium methods that help me out with elements that are difficult to address. You can use uiautomatorviewer tool that comes with android sdk which is used to inspect ui components of an android application and view the properties associated. Cordova phonegap or ionic apps are the wrapper around web.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Appiums desktop app supports os x, windows and linux. This blog posting helps to extract xpath from app using macaca inspector, so you can inspect the mobile elements of native, hybrid and mobile web specific mobileweb elements using the open source utility of macaca inspector, which is an perfect alternative for appium inspector in respect to ios and android automation. For inspecting ui elements of your app and getting. You can use this inspector for both android and ios apps for ios apps, you would need a mac in this article, we will start with the basics of uiautomatorviewer.

Unable to inspect element from appium inspector for. But we will cover the most important and used element inspectors. Now, open the appium app from application and start the appium server. Appium desktop is an app developed for mac, windows, and linux. One of the great things about appium is that it can be used for far more than mobile app automation. I have given the steps for command line tool installation and gui installation of appium in mac. For now, appium inspector has some issue in windows. In this post, we will see how we can setup appium on macos to inspect iphone or ios apps, we have seen earlier how to setup appium in windows os and use appium to inspect android applications, if you have not then watch below. You can save this desired capability for next time for quick access. The purpose of the inspector is to allow you to reference the ui elements of the app you are testing so.

Different element inspector tools that helps you to identify elements in mobile app. Appium desktop is an open source app for mac, windows, and linux which gives you the power of the appium automation server in a intuitive and powerful gui using appium desktop inspector to inspect androidios apps locally prerequisite for android. Appium desktop is a graphical frontend for running an appium server and starting sessions to inspect your applications. You can use this inspector for both android and ios apps for ios apps, you would need a mac. Appium tutorial for complete beginners dzone performance. How to integrate apache maven with appium, java and junit in eclipse ide. How to install appium on mac os in 3 simple steps techahead. Accessibility inspector is present at xcode open developer tools accessibility inspector. Appium desktop is a desktop ui utility for mac, windows, and linux. How to use appium inspector for test automation pcloudy.

Automated testing on ios with appium, test ng and java on mac. Here i have displayed the procedure for the complete installation of appium in mac for real device ios automation. In this course, youll explore how to set up a mac os x. You just need to click on your apps ui element and inspector will load all of its available attributes in side panel. Handling mobile elements in android app using appium. Appium for mac can control the native user interface of mac applications using selenium webdriver and the os x accessibility api. Use appium desktop to boost your appium efficiency bitbar. Instead download and install the appium desktop application and. In the last chapter we discussed the appium inspector tool and learned how we can extract the elements for any application. Limitations if you are running appium on windows, you can use the appium. Appium desktop is an opensource application running on mac os x, windows, and linux operating systems. Heres a snapshot of the appium gui app on mac osx, which has a couple of icons on top, a console window, and a trash bin icon at the bottom. This is a tool provided by android studio that lets you inspect elements in your mobile app.

Appium tutorials installing appium gui on mac osx youtube. Requirements and support in addition to appium s general requirements mac os x 10. How to setup appium desktop for ios setup with xcuitest. To get started, first download and install appium inspector. Appiums desktop app supports os x, windows and linux appiumdesktop for osx, windows and linux were open for discussion and would love to hear your voice in the conversation about the future of mobile apps testing. To automate any android application using appium, a user needs to identify the objects in aut application under test. The appium team has been hard at work on something we think the appium users out there will love. How to setup and automate ios mobile application using appium. The purpose of the inspector is to allow you to reference the ui elements of the app you are testing so that you can interact with them.

I am able to inspect element for ios iphone device for the same application, but unable to inspect the element in android. Coonect device, open accessibility inspector and select the device that you want to use. Appium inspector inspect mobile elements automationtestinghub. Appium server and inspector in desktop guis for mac. Unable to launch appium inspector in mac os support appium.

Code issues 115 pull requests 2 actions projects 0 security insights. In their latest release, named appium desktop they have released a robust and refined tool with an intuitive graphical user interface. Appium with python mobile automation testing udemy. For inspecting and getting all the details of ui elements of your apps.

543 1418 875 889 469 62 1202 114 549 974 1358 476 836 1138 1094 1037 5 6 1286 128 1381 164 1157 201 599 983 1434 923 393 217 238 817 1315 1469 894 966 384 762 238 1053 1001 951 1017 540 655 237